As a Community Lead within our Residential Care Homes at Barchester, you'll help to make our residents' lives stimulating and fulfilling so that we can deliver the person-centred care and support they deserve. Always focusing on respecting our residents' independence, privacy, dignity and choice, while leading and supervising our team of Carers and Senior Carers. The role of Community Lead will involve some clinical responsibilities, including recording observations on weight and blood pressure, and carrying out simple wound dressing procedures. Across everything you do, you'll be a role model for your team and someone our residents and their families can trust to provide a safe, reassuring and happy environment. You will build key relationships within the home and externally.

You'll need senior-level care experience to join us as a Community Lead. You'll also have supervised others and developed a good understanding of how to provide clinical care for the older person. We'll look for a Level 3 NVQ or Advanced Diploma in Health & Social Care plus a willingness to undertake the assessor qualification.
